KUALA LUMPUR: A total of RM720mil was paid by the Social Security Organisations (Socso) to contributors involved in commuting accidents from January last year until June this year.
Human Resource Minister Datuk Seri Dr S. Subramaniam said from January to June this year, 30,575 accident cases were reported to Socso with commuting mishaps making up one-third of the total at 12,893 cases, mostly involving motorcyclists and which also led to fatalities.
